Solution Overview

Problem

Existing guitar stands lack stability and flexibility, limiting the ability to display vintage or collector's guitars in desired positions without risking damage.

Innovation Solution

A musical instrument support apparatus with a rotatable adjustment mechanism, featuring a securement frame mounted to a vertical surface, pivotable side arms, and a wall mount bracket, allowing the guitar to be securely displayed in various positions by rotating up to 360 degrees.

Data Source

PatentUS11610567B1Musical instrument stand support apparatus with rotatable adjustment mechanism to display a guitar
Publication Date: 2023.03.21 MAALOUF ELIE

AI summary

A musical instrument support apparatus for displaying a guitar in a plurality of viewing positions may include a securement frame configured to be rotatably mounted to a vertical surface and including a plurality of bars connected together; a pair of side arms pivotably mounted to the securement frame, each arm in the pair of side arms configured to pivotably adjust to contact the body of the guitar; and a wall mount bracket attached to the securement frame and configured to be attached to the vertical surface. The support apparatus may be designed to secure the guitar with the body disposed on the support plate and the pair of sides of the body secured within the pair of arms, wherein the securement frame is rotatably adjusted relative to the support base to display the secured guitar in one of the plurality of viewing positions.
